Australian film and television production has always enjoyed a high reputation in the world, and many film and television production majors are also in the leading position. The post-production of foreign blockbusters such as The Matrix 2- Reloaded, Star Wars Prequel 2, prequel trilogy 3, The Lord of the Rings Trilogy, King Kong and Finding Nemo were all completed in Australia. Not only that, China director Zhang Yimou's My Mom and Dad, Happy Hour and Hero, Xiaogang Feng's blockbuster Big Man and Mobile Phone, He Ping's Heroes of Heaven and Earth and Tsui Hark's Seven Swords, as well as Stephen Chow's Kung Fu and Chen Kaige's Infinite are all post-production in Australia.

UTS, University of Technology, Sydney: The media art and production major of the School of Humanities and Social Sciences enjoys an international reputation and is in a leading position in film, recording and multimedia education. Its curriculum combines academic theory with professional skills, and teachers have rich teaching experience. Some teachers have won film professional awards many times. The works of its students and graduates are often shown at international film festivals, such as Oscar Film Festival, Emmy Award, Cannes Film Festival and Australian Film Industry Award. Media art and production (bachelor's degree courses, postgraduate certificate courses, master's degree courses) and innovative art (master's degree courses, doctoral degree courses) experts introduced that the school also maintains close contact and cooperation with the film industry. According to the latest demand of film development, update and adjust the curriculum, so that students can master the latest professional skills. At the same time, the University of Technology Sydney often holds various activities such as inter-school film festivals, which gives students the opportunity to meet film professionals and better promote their professional study.

The campus of Innovation Art College is located in the suburb of Brisbane. At present, the college has more than 2,800 full-time students. This course emphasizes students' personal creativity and innovative spirit in film production, directing, script creation, film photography, editing, sound and multimedia production. Many award-winning film and television professionals teach in the college and are equipped with advanced digital technology equipment for students to use.
